Kickin’ Cajun Chicken Pasta

Kickin’ Cajun Chicken Pasta is the ultimate comfort meal 🌶️. Juicy Cajun-spiced chicken in a silky Parmesan cream sauce - all cooked in one pan! This weeknight meal always hits the spot. It's flavorful, creamy, and perfect for reheating as leftovers. A true crowd-pleaser for busy evenings.

Ingredients
For the Chicken
- boneless, skinless chicken breasts1lb
- Cajun seasoning2tbsp
- Kosher salt
- freshly ground black pepper
- olive oil1tsp
For the Sauce
- olive oil or butter2tbsp
- small onion, diced1
- red or yellow bell pepper, diced1
- stalk celery, diced1
- garlic, minced3clove
- Cajun seasoning2tbsp
- smoked paprika1/2tsp
- dried thyme (optional)1/2tsp
- dry white wine1/2cup
- low-sodium chicken broth1cup
- heavy cream (or half-and-half)3/4cup
- freshly grated Parmesan cheese1/2cup
- penne or rigatoni12oz
- Fresh parsley, chopped
- Fresh chives, chopped

How to make Kickin’ Cajun Chicken Pasta
- Step 1
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Cook pasta until al dente, reserve ½ cup cooking water, then drain.
- Step 2
Season chicken with Cajun spice, salt, pepper, and olive oil.
- Step 3
Heat olive oil or butter in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Cook chicken until golden and cooked through, about 6 minutes per side. Transfer to a plate.
- Step 4
In the same skillet, sauté onion, bell pepper, and celery until softened, about 4–5 minutes. Add garlic and cook for 1 minute.
- Step 5
Deglaze the skillet with wine, scraping up browned bits. Simmer until reduced by half, about 2 minutes.
- Step 6
Stir in chicken broth, then reduce heat to low. Add cream, Parmesan, and Cajun seasoning. Simmer until smooth and slightly thickened, about 3–4 minutes.
- Step 7
Return chicken and pasta to the skillet. Toss until evenly coated, loosening with reserved pasta water as needed. Taste and adjust seasoning.
- Step 8
Garnish with parsley, chives, and extra Parmesan. Serve hot.

Tips & Tricks
Reserve some pasta water to adjust the sauce consistency if needed.
For extra flavor, marinate the chicken in Cajun seasoning for 30 minutes before cooking.
Leftovers reheat beautifully, making this a great make-ahead meal.
Use freshly grated Parmesan for the best flavor and texture.
Adjust the level of Cajun seasoning to suit your spice preference.
FAQS
Can I use a different type of pasta?
Yes, you can use any pasta shape you prefer, but penne or rigatoni works best for holding the sauce.
Can I make this dish less spicy?
To reduce the spice level, use less Cajun seasoning and omit the smoked paprika.
Can I substitute the heavy cream?
Yes, you can use half-and-half or even whole milk for a lighter version, but the sauce may be less creamy.
What can I use instead of white wine?
You can substitute white wine with chicken broth or a splash of lemon juice for acidity.
How do I store leftovers?
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Reheat gently on the stove or in the microwave.
